Публикации

Применение интеллектуальных шлюзов для интеграции разнородных устройств в единую автоматизированную систему

Доклад был представлен слушателям на XIII Международной специализированной выставке по промышленной автоматизации, встраиваемым системам, автоматизации зданий в рамках XIII Международной специализированной выставки "Передовые технологии автоматизации. ПТА-2013".

Интеллектуальный шлюз серии ШИ-01 представляет собой устройство на микропроцессорной основе со встроенной операционной системой и специализированным программным обеспечением. Данное устройство предназначено для преобразования данных одного цифрового информационного потока в данные другого цифрового информационного потока. Такое преобразование позволяет при помощи ШИ-01 организовать обмен информацией между пунктами управления и устройствами объекта управления, поддерживающими обмен по интерфейсным каналам связи, которые, по причине различия используемых информационных протоколов, не могут напрямую взаимодействовать друг с другом.

Как правило, на верхних уровнях управления необходимо использование известных или стандартных протоколов, поддержка программных стандартов операционных систем. ШИ-01 обеспечивает как передачу управляющих воздействий от пункта управления к устройствам  объекта управления, так и обратную связь, объединяя, таким образом, полевые сети, устройства агрегатного уровня с устройствами коллективного пользования, серверами, хранилищами данных и другими комплексами пункта управления, которые не предназначены для прямого взаимодействия с устройствами объекта управления в силу их функциональной ориентированности.

К ключевым особенностям и преимуществам ШИ-01 можно отнести:

  • Многозадачность. Число задач, параллельно выполняемых ШИ-01, зависит только от конфигурации и ограничений применяемой платформы.
  • Широкий перечень моделей ШИ-01, позволяющий подобрать оптимальное для заказчика решение согласно его потребностям: число и тип последовательных интерфейсов, наличие встроенных дискретных и аналоговых каналов ввода/вывода, наличие встроенного модема и т.п.
  • Поддержка большой номенклатуры модулей ввода/вывода, счетчиков электроэнергии, устройств РЗА, тепловычислителей и др. устройств (более 70 наименований и серий). Возможна поддержка новых устройств по желанию заказчика.
  • Широкие коммуникационные возможности: поддержка протоколов OPC и TwinCAT ADS (Win32), Modbus RTU/ASCII/TCP, IEC-60870-5-101/103/104.
  • Наличие реализации языков МЭК 61131-3: непрерывных функциональных диаграмм (CFC, расширение языка FBD) с большим перечнем ФБ, ST (в виде ФБ «Скрипт») для разработки технологических программ (дополнительная оперативная обработка информации от устройств объекта управления).
  • Наличие механизма ведения оперативных и исторических архивов.
  • Возможность работы с панелями оператора, поддерживающими протокол Modbus RTU.
  • Поддержка дублирования и резервирования ШИ-01, обмена данными между шлюзами.
  • Возможность удаленной диспетчеризации и управления объектом по каналу связи GPRS/3G.

Программное обеспечение для настройки ШИ-01 включается в комплект поставки, оно предоставляет дополнительную возможность конфигурирования шлюза с учетом потребностей заказчика без необходимости специальных знаний в области программирования. Кроме того, в комплект поставки входит OPC-сервер для ШИ-01, поддерживающий стандарты DA и HDA.

Проект ШИ-01 получил государственную поддержку в Фонде содействия развитию малых форм предприятий в научно-технической сфере. Кроме того, имеется патент на полезную модель, сертификаты соответствия на продукцию ШИ-01 и используемое программное обеспечение KLogic.

Для демонстрации перечисленных возможностей я расскажу вам об опыте внедрения решений на базе ШИ-01 в реальном проекте ООО «НПО «Каскад-ГРУП».

В рамках решения об усовершенствовании ряда производственных линий одного купного завода Чувашской республики специалистами ООО «НПО «Каскад-ГРУП» на данном заводе была внедрена автоматизированная система обработки данных и управления производством. Система предназначена для мониторинга хода технологического процесса, отклонений от заданных режимов процесса путем контроля и регистрации значений технологических параметров, визуального представления данных процесса, сигнализации состояния оборудования технологических линий, определения предаварийных и аварийных ситуаций путем анализа измеренных значений параметров.

Внедренная система является трехуровневой:

  • верхний уровень: сервер сбора данных;
  • средний уровень: промышленные контроллеры и станции ввода-вывода;
  • нижний (полевой) уровень: средства КИПиА, щиты контроля.

По желанию заказчика система была построена на программируемых логических контроллерах серии SIMATIC S7-300 и станциях ввода-вывода ET-200M производства фирмы Siemens AG. Средний уровень включает в себя программируемые логические контроллеры, станции ввода-вывода, и выполняет функции сбора и первичной обработки данных технологического процесса. Для организации обмена данными с полевым оборудованием контроллер SIMATIC S7-300 был оснащен коммуникационными процессорами CP341 с загружаемым драйвером Modbus RTU Master.

При проектировании данной системы был выявлен ряд проблем, связанных с вводом информации с контрольно-измерительного оборудования полевого уровня в программируемые логические контроллеры серии SIMATIC S7-300, т.к. существующее на объекте оборудование по своей сути разнородно. Перепроектирование же полностью производственных линий не представлялось возможным по причине затрат времени и средств.

В контроллер SIMATIC S7-300 необходимо было ввести информацию со следующего контрольно-измерительного оборудования, уже установленного и существовавшего на объекте:

  • преобразователи частоты HYUNDAI N300;
  • преобразователи частоты Apator AMD VFD-A, VFD-B;
  • массовые кориолисовые расходомеры и плотномеры Micro Motion 3500;
  • газоанализаторы СТМ-30 производства ФГУП СПО «Аналитприбор»;
  • весовые тележки типа CPS фирмы CAS;
  • настольные весы ПВ-30.

Существенным фактором является то, что у перечисленного оборудования различные средства для передачи технологических данных, а именно – различные интерфейсы передачи данных и различные протоколы обмена данными.

Также существенен тот факт, что к передвижным весовым тележкам CPS CAS нет возможности подвести проводной интерфейс. Специалистами ООО «НПО «Каскад-ГРУП» было принято решение установить на тележки преобразователи интерфейса ARF-45 производства компании Adeunis, преобразующие интерфейс RS-232 в WLAN. Далее, с помощью промышленного Wi-Fi роутера, интерфейс WLAN преобразовывается в интерфейс Industrial Ethernet.

Кроме того, настольные весы ПВ-30 находятся на расстоянии 70 метров от основного контроллера системы, поэтому передача данных по интерфейсу RS-232 не представляется возможной. В данном случае необходимо либо использовать преобразователь интерфейса RS-232 в интерфейс RS-485, либо искать более подходящее решение поставленной задачи.

Для ввода информации с полевого оборудования в контроллер SIMATIC S7-300 применяются коммуникационные процессоры CP341, которые поставляются с одним из интерфейсов: RS 232C (V.24), 20 мА токовая петля (TTY), RS 422/RS 485 (X.27), и поддерживают протоколы обмена: ASCII, 3964 (R), RK 512, а также загружаемые протоколы Modbus RTU, Modbus ASCII. Каждый коммуникационный процессор CP341 оснащен одним каналом выбранного интерфейса и может одновременно работать только с одним выбранным протоколом обмена данными.

Исходя из этого, для построения системы обработки данных и управления производством  необходимо использовать 4-5 коммуникационных процессора CP341 с различными протоколами обмена. Не затрагивая вопросы отсутствия поддержки части протоколов и резкого увеличения стоимости оборудования, следует отметить, что если коммуникационных процессоров много, то они занимают часть слотов на стойке SIMATIC S7-300, а значит, уменьшается количество мест для сигнальных модулей ввода/вывода, и, возможно, придется вводить еще одну распределенную станцию ввода вывода ET-200M, если места под них не хватит. Кроме того, остается нерешенным вопрос обмена данными с весовыми тележками типа CPS по интерфейсу Industrial Ethernet и настольными весами ПВ-30.

В данном случае, все перечисленные выше задачи решаются внедрением в систему интеллектуальных шлюзов серии ШИ-01 производства ООО «НПО «Каскад-ГРУП». В приведенной выше исходной конфигурации оборудования, ШИ-01 позволяет привести различные протоколы и интерфейсы обмена данными к единым, необходимым для ввода в программируемые логические контроллеры серии SIMATIC S7-300 с помощью одного коммуникационного процессора CP341 с интерфейсом RS-485 и драйвера Modbus RTU Master. При этом станция SIMATIC S7-300 будет выступать в роли Modbus Master устройства, а ШИ-01 – Modbus Slave устройства.

Всю информацию с полевых устройств получает ШИ-01 посредством различных интерфейсов и протоколов. В ПЛК SIMATIC S7-300 остается только реализовать опрос одного Modbus Slave устройства – ШИ-01, который уже получил данные c полевого оборудования.

Для построения системы было использовано 2 интеллектуальных шлюза, имеющих по два порта Industrial Ethernet и по четыре конфигурируемых COM-порта, каждый из которых может работать в одном из режимов: RS-232, RS-422 или RS-485.

 К одному из ШИ-01 подключаются все имеющиеся частотные преобразователи, массовые расходомеры, газоанализаторы, для каждого из которых соответственно конфигурируется COM-порт и применяется необходимый протокол обмена данными.

Ко второму ШИ-01 подключаются настольные весы ПВ-30 по интерфейсу RS-232 и Wi-Fi роутер по интерфейсу Industrial Ethernet, через который и преобразователи интерфейса ARF-45 осуществляется опрос весовых тележек CPS CAS.

Так как второй ШИ-01 располагается на достаточно большом удалении от первого, между двумя ШИ-01 организован межконтроллерный обмен по протоколу IEC-60870-5-104 для передачи данных со второго ШИ-01 на первый и далее в ПЛК SIMATIC S7-300.

 Таким образом, имея разнородное оборудование с различными интерфейсами и протоколами обмена, можно в короткие сроки и без больших затрат на дополнительное оборудование интегрировать его в существующую систему управления технологическими процессами, оперативно-диспетчерского управления (АСОДУ), учета энергоресурсов (АСКУЭ), применив для этой задачи интеллектуальные шлюзы производства ООО «НПО «Каскад-ГРУП».

Опубликовано: 30.07.2017, Просмотров: 233